Double-arch rubble limestone road bridge, built c.1800, located spanning Suilane River and ancillary water course. Round-headed arches with roughly cut limestone voussoirs and rendered soffit. Rubble limestone walls rising to parapets with solider rubble limestone copings and square-headed drain openings.
